The below graph shows the average detached house price in the Gosport local authority area over time, sourced from the HPI. The three OAKLANDS sales between July 1998 and October 2011 have been plotted on the graph. A line has been extrapolated to show what the value of the property might have been over time, following each sale, had it maintained the same margin above or below the HPI (as a percentage). For example, the October 1999 sale was for 11% below the HPI. So the extrapolation line tracks at 11% below the HPI over time, until the October 2011 sale, which was also at 11% below the HPI.
OAKLANDS might now be worth an estimated £419,826.
This is based on house price inflation of 71.4%, between October 2011 and February 2025, for detached houses, in the Gosport local authority area, as calculated by the Office for National Statistics and published in their UK House Price Index (HPI).
The 71.4% inflationary increase is applied to the most recent sale price for OAKLANDS of £245,000 on 28th October 2011. For the value to have increased from £245,000 to £419,826 over the fourteen years and eight months to February 2025, the following assumptions must hold true:
